Property exempt from taxation by designation. Adds Historic Pocahontas, Inc., to the list of organizations whose property is exempt from taxation, so long as the corporation continues to be organized and operated not for profit.

Professions; lawyers; client accounts. Repeals the provision prohibiting the Supreme Court from adopting a disciplinary rule requiring that lawyers deposit client funds in an interest-bearing account.
